Problem
Current cosmetic treatments for skin aging, particularly expression lines, are inadequate as they either act slowly, are not potent enough, or cause undesirable side effects, failing to effectively inhibit facial muscle actions and rejuvenate the dermal layer effectively.
Innovation Solution
A composition containing a pentapeptide conjugate linked to oleanolic acid is used to enhance cellular communication, increasing gene and protein expression in skin cells, thereby promoting skin repair and firming by regulating Transforming Growth Factor-β and Fibroblast Growth Factor gene expressions.

Disclosed is the a method of effecting skin hydration and enhancing skin barrier function, said method comprising the step of bringing into contact a pentapeptide conjugate of oleanolic acid with skin cells so that the effect of increased cellular communication at the molecular level to bring about gene and protein expression in the cells of the skin that enable hydration and skin barrier functions are realized.
